Jahmal has p pairs of shoes. Kyle has one less than five times as many pairs of shoes as Jahmal. What expression represents the

total number of shoes owned by both boys?
6p - 1
5p - 1
5p
5p + 1








The price of gasoline on January 1 is g. The price of gasoline rose 15% above the January 1 price. Which expression represents the new price of gasoline in terms of s?
15s
1.15s
85s
.85s






The state sales tax is 9 percent. Denise buys 7 packages of markers, with a cost of m per box. What is the total cost of the markers, including tax?
7m
7.09m
7.63m
7m + .09



A waitress makes $2.15 per hour, plus tips. She estimates that her tips for a shift will total 20% of the total of her customers' receipts, r. If she works a 10 hour shift, which expression represents her expected pay for that shift?
$21.50 + .2r
$2.15 + .2r
$2.35r
$23.50r

Problem 1

Jahmal has p pairs of shoes.: p

Kyle has one less than five times as many pairs of shoes as Jahmal.: 5p - 1

Total: p + 5p - 1 = 6p - 1

Answer: 6p - 1

Problem 2

The problem gives the original price as g. there is no s mentioned in the problem, so I don't see how you can express the higher price in terms of s. Of course, it could be that the original price is s, not g, so then just replace g with s in my answer.

The new price is g plus 15% of g.

g + 15% of g =

= g + 0.15g

= 1.15g

Answer: 1.15g

Problem 3

One package of markers costs m. 7 packages of markers cost 7m. Now you need to add 9% of 7m to 7m. If you consider 7m to be 100%, if you add 9% to 100%, you get 109%, so you need to express 109% of 7m. To find a percent of a number, multiply the percent by the number. To find 109% of 7m, multiply 109% by 7m.

109% * 7m = 1.09 * 7m = 7.63m

Answer: 7.63m

Problem 4

She earns $2.15 per hour and works 10 hours.

$2.15/hour * 10 hours = $21.50

From her salary, she earns $21.50 for the 10-hour shift.

Her customer receipts totaled r, and she earns 20% of r in addition to her salary. 20% of r = 0.2r. She earns $21.50 + 0.2r

Answer: $21.50 + 0.2r
